Output 58774354038175c30feca3103480406331f32f87af56c2834969ba5f263bbb08:0

value
120681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e1e07170ad28877c74cd7e8ab9023958aa4b686 OP_EQUAL
address
38p4bsG73vFY54PKfCuEiR7RsDz4u5Pu1V
transaction
58774354038175c30feca3103480406331f32f87af56c2834969ba5f263bbb08
spent
true